【Springboot通过跳板机使用SSH连接数据库】



前言

因为近期需要通过ssh连接数据库运行本地项目,但数据库服务器的所有访问都需要通过跳板机连接过去,所以只能通过SSH桥接转发的方式进行数据库访问。

原理:程序在本机创建ssh连接,连接到ssh server,然后再发送数据库操作指令,指令会被转发到目标数据库服务器上,返回操作结果。


一、配置好跳板机

![在这里插入图片描述](https://img-blog.csdnimg.cn/1840e8e6a1a243e196123939b032cd23.png

主机:SSH服务器IP地址

二、设置隧道

在这里插入图片描述

源主机:本地的IPD地址
侦听端口:自行设置,但不要与其他端口重复,否则运行项目会报占用端口异常情况
目标主机:连接数据的IP地址
目标主机:连接数据的端口

三、本地配置数据库地址

在这里插入图片描述

假设后续有其他机房数据库也要这样的需求连接,记得在配置 转移规则的时候,侦听端口不要设置成重复的

提示:前提xshell 界面要打开哦
来自于转载:https://blog.csdn.net/xuyw10000/article/details/78697959

  • 1
    点赞
  • 4
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值